Shipping Estimates for Taiwan Delivery
If you are planning to [shop us store](https://www.comgateway.com) options, you need to know what you're getting into regarding logistics. Below are the estimated shipping specs for a standard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ra retail box.
| Metric | Details |
|---|---|
| Box Weight | Approx. 0.6 kg (1.3 lbs) including protective outer packaging. |
| Box Dimensions | Small (Approx. 20cm x 11cm x 6cm). |
| Volumetric Warning | Because smartphones are dense and small, volumetric weight is unlikely to apply. You generally pay based on actual weight. |
| Battery Check | Contains a Lithium-ion battery. Most couriers allow this if the battery is contained within the device, but check current 2026 regulations for any route-specific limits. |

Taiwan Customs vs International Shipping
When you [ship to Taiwan](https://www.comgateway.com/destinations/TW/), remember that the EZ WAY app registration is mandatory for customs clearance. While [international shipping service](https://www.comgateway.com/international-shipping/) providers handle the heavy lifting, you'll need to confirm your identity once the package hits Taipei.
